What is happening
At 258 PM EDT, Doppler radar was tracking a strong thunderstorm over Sewall's Point, or over Port Salerno, moving southeast at 15 mph. HAZARD...Wind gusts up to 50 mph and half inch hail. SOURCE...Radar indicated. IMPACT...Gusty winds could knock down tree limbs and blow around unsecured objects. Minor hail damage...
What the bulletin says to do
If outdoors, consider seeking shelter inside a building. Conditions are favorable for the development of weak, brief funnel clouds. On rare occasions they can briefly touch down, producing wind gusts over 50 mph. If a funnel cloud is spotted move indoors and report your sighting to the National Weather Service. Torrential rainfall is also occurring with this storm and may lead to localized flooding. Do not drive your vehicle through flooded roadways. Frequent cloud to ground lightning is occurring with this storm. Seek safe shelter inside a sturdy building or hard-topped vehicle. Remember, lightning can strike beyond 10 miles away from a thunderstorm. When thunder roars, go indoors!
